Frequently Asked Questions about Louisville
How much are Studio apartments in Louisville?
There are currently 1,379 Studio Apartments in Louisville with rent ranges from $200 to $2,169 with an average price of $1,087.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Louisville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Louisville ranges from $200 to $6,000 with an average monthly rent of $1,221.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Louisville c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Louisville range from $542 to $9,025.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,426.
How expensive are Louisville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 364 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Louisville on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$575 to $6,880 - averaging $1,744 for the location.
